Analysis

Georgia recorded 28.8 kWh per person for electricity production from renewable sources, excluding in 2021. That is the highest value across all 32 years on record.

The figure is up 10.5% on the previous year and up 4,298.3% over ten years.

Over the whole period, electricity production from renewable sources, excluding in Georgia peaked at 28.8 kWh per person in 2021 and was at its lowest, -52.68 kWh per person, in 2005.

That places Georgia 136th out of 209 countries with data for 2021, putting it in the middle of the range.

The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ated

Electricity production from renewable sources, excluding hydroelectric (kWh) divided by Population, total, mat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.

Electricity production from renewable sources, excluding hydroelectric (kWh) ÷ Population, total
